The availability of raw materials is not a real issue that limits the growth of PV manufacturing.
Materials availability could be a constraint for thin-film technology 69,70 but not for silicon solar cells, which account for 95% of the market today. 71 Silicon is one of the most abundant materials on Earth. In 2019, the PV industry consumed 10% of global silver demand 72 which is used to manufacture the cell contacts.
